Answer: b) 5

Explanation:

The equation for the temperature in Fahrenheit is:

t = 5h + 61.4  

Where h is the number of hours after 4:00 pm

then if this is compared with a linear equation, the y-intercept is 61.4 Fahrenheit, and the slope is 5 Fahrenheit/hour

Now we want to know by how many degrees Fahrenheit will the temperature rise each hour until 4:00 PM, we need to look at the slope in order to answer this.

We know that the slope is 5 Fahrenheit/hour, so each hour that passes the temperature increases by 5 degrees Fahrenheit.

The right option is b) 5.
